A patent grants exclusive rights to an inventor for a new, useful, and non-obvious invention. It prevents others from making, using, selling, or importing the patented invention without permission for a period of 20 years.

A patent search is a comprehensive examination of existing patents, patent applications, and other public disclosures to determine if a particular invention or idea is novel and non-obvious. This process is critical for anyone considering applying for a patent, as it helps identify prior art that could impact the patentability of an invention.

No, in many jurisdictions (including the United States), copyright protection is automatic upon the creation of a work. However, registration offers additional benefits like legal evidence of ownership, the ability to seek statutory damages, and access to federal courts in case of infringement.

In most jurisdictions, copyright lasts for the life of the author plus a certain number of years (70 years in the United States). For works created by businesses or under "work for hire" arrangements, copyright typically lasts 95 years from publication or 120 years from creation.

No, you can only register works that have been created. However, you can register for works that have not yet been published.

While you still have copyright protection without registration, you may lose certain legal rights and benefits. You might not be able to file lawsuits for copyright infringement in certain jurisdictions, and you might be limited to claiming actual damages instead of statutory damages.

While not mandatory, consulting an intellectual property attorney can be helpful, especially if you're unsure about the registration process or need guidance on complex legal issues. An attorney can also help with enforcement and licensing matters.

Yes, in some jurisdictions, you can have common-law trademark rights based on usage without formal registration. However, registering a trademark provides stronger legal protection and exclusive rights.

Trademark infringement occurs when someone uses a mark that is identical or similar to a registered trademark, in a way that is likely to cause confusion among consumers. This can lead to legal action from the trademark owner.

Yes, trademarks can be transferred (assigned) to another party or licensed for use under specific conditions. This allows trademark owners to monetize their intellectual property or expand their brand's reach.
